Palm oil is also extensively used in cosmetics and …Mar 7, 2022 · It just so happens that palm oil is at the top in the palmitic acid content among all vegetable oils. That’s why some formulas use palm oil in the recipe. Palm oil VS. palm olein in baby formula. Sometimes a formula uses either palm oil or palm olein in the formulation, and sometimes the ingredient list discloses both oils as an either/or option. Palm oil (alternatively known as palm olein oil) is a good source of palmitic acid, which accounts for roughly a quarter of the fatty acid content of breast milk. This is why palm oil is used in so many formulas. Palm oil is also extensively used in cosmetics and toiletries where it adds creaminess and/or foam to the product. Palm oil is an important ingredient in the manufacturing of soaps, shampoos, detergents, and toothpaste. Increasingly, palm oil is used as a biofuel. Palm oil is …Feb 4, 2021 · The story of palm oil is less about it as an isolated commodity, but more about the story of the rising demand for vegetable oils. Palm oil is a very productive crop; as we will see later, it produces 36% of the world’s oil, but uses less than 9% of croplands devoted to oil production. It has therefore been a natural choice to meet this demand. Why is palm oil bad? Vibration and oil leaking from the rear di...The Bad: Saturated Fats and Calories. About 50% of palm oil is made up of saturated fat, mainly palmitic acid. High intake of this type of fat can increase blood LDL or ‘bad’ cholesterol levels, boosting cardiovascular disease risk. Palm oil is used in food, cosmetics, cleaning products and biofuel, and only grows in the biodiversity-rich tropics. Palm oil is important for global food security and economic development. Palm oil production increased 15-fold between 1980 and 2014 and will likely increase further. Oil palm expansion could affect 54% of threatened mammals and 64% of threatened birds globally. The study, published in Nature Communications, found palm oil plantations are home ...Unrefined palm oil has a reddish-orange pigment that comes from antioxidants called carotenoids. These carotenoids include beta-carotene, which the body converts into vitamin A. Palm oil is also a good source of tocotrienols, a form of vitamin E containing strong antioxidants that may support brain function.Palm oil is a vegetable oil, high in saturated fats (similar to coconut oil). There are some foods that also naturally contain trans fats, but these kinds of fats the biggest problem when they come from artificial and processed sources ...The processing of wastes from the palm oil industry leads to freshwater pollution. It has been estimated that 2.5 metric tons of effluent are typically produced for each ton of palm oil that is processed. When this effluent is directly released into freshwater bodies, it can negatively impact biodiversity and people downstream.Here are the main facts why palm oil plantations are harming the environment: They release massive amounts of CO2 in the air as rainforests are cleared. Rainforests' soils hold about 45% of the world's terrestrial carbon, cutting them down is like releasing a carbon bomb.
